Herpetofauna: One Life's List

Caiman crocodilus
Spectacled Caiman

Loreto Province, Peru
January 11, 2011

Found near Madre Selva on the Rio Orosa.

 

 

 

 

 

 

 

 

 

 

 

 

 

Return to Life List Index                    Return to Mike's Page